嘿,大家好!我最近在湖南省衡阳市的某个研究机构里,使用科研管理系统进行项目管理时,发现了一个既能提高效率又充满乐趣的过程。在这个过程中,我不仅解决了项目管理的挑战,还收获了技术实践的乐趣。让我带你一起走进这个充满活力的世界吧!
项目背景
我们正在开展一个关于人工智能在农业领域的应用研究项目。为了确保项目的顺利进行,我们需要一个强大的工具来跟踪项目的各个阶段,包括任务分配、时间表、资源使用等。于是,我决定使用科研管理系统来实现这一目标。
选择与配置系统
在开始之前,我首先对市场上的几个科研管理系统进行了调研。最终,我选择了某款功能强大且易于集成的系统。在安装并配置系统时,我参考了官方文档,并利用了一些在线教程来加速学习过程。在设置阶段,我特别注意了项目分类、人员角色权限以及任务分配规则的定义,这为后续的项目管理打下了坚实的基础。
项目进度管理
接下来,我着手将项目的主要任务和子任务输入到系统中,并为每个任务设置了截止日期。通过系统,我可以实时查看每个团队成员的工作进度,以及项目整体的完成情况。每当有新的里程碑达成或遇到挑战时,我会及时更新系统中的信息,以便所有参与者都能同步了解项目的最新动态。
代码示例
// 假设这是一个用于创建任务的简单函数
function createTask(projectID, taskName, deadline) {
$.ajax({
url: 'api/tasks',
type: 'POST',
data: {
project_id: projectID,
name: taskName,
deadline: deadline
},
success: function(response) {
console.log('任务创建成功:', response);
},
error: function(error) {
console.error('任务创建失败:', error);
}
});
}
通过这段代码,我们可以看到如何使用Ajax调用来创建一个新的任务。这只是一个简化的例子,实际应用中可能涉及到更复杂的逻辑和数据验证。
体验与收获
在这个过程中,我不仅学会了如何高效地使用科研管理系统,还深刻体会到了技术在科研管理中的重要性。通过实际操作,我发现系统不仅可以提高工作效率,还能促进团队成员之间的沟通与协作。此外,这个经历也激发了我对技术在不同领域应用的兴趣,我相信这将是我未来探索的一个新方向。
总的来说,这次在科研管理系统中实现项目进度管理的实践既充实又有趣。我期待着在未来能有更多的机会将技术应用于实际工作中,创造出更大的价值。